Quarterly report [Sections 13 or 15(d)]

Note 7 - Employee and Director Benefits (Details Textual)

v3.25.3
Note 7 - Employee and Director Benefits (Details Textual) - USD ($)
3 Months Ended 9 Months Ended
Dec. 31, 2014
Sep. 30, 2025
Sep. 30, 2024
Sep. 30, 2025
Sep. 30, 2024
Share-Based Payment Arrangement, Expense   $ 629,000 $ 1,000,000 $ 2,300,000 $ 2,800,000
Share-Based Compensation Arrangement by Share-Based Payment Award, Options, Nonvested, Number of Shares   0   0  
Restricted Stock [Member]          
Share-Based Payment Arrangement, Nonvested Award, Cost Not yet Recognized, Amount   $ 5,600,000   $ 5,600,000  
Share-Based Payment Arrangement, Nonvested Award, Cost Not yet Recognized, Period for Recognition (Year)       2 years 4 months 24 days  
Performance Shares [Member]          
Share-Based Payment Arrangement, Nonvested Award, Cost Not yet Recognized, Amount   $ 971,000,000,000   $ 971,000,000,000  
Share-Based Payment Arrangement, Nonvested Award, Cost Not yet Recognized, Period for Recognition (Year)       1 year 6 months  
Share-Based Compensation Arrangement by Share-Based Payment Award, Award Vesting Period (Year)       3 years  
Performance Shares [Member] | Minimum [Member]          
Share-based Compensation Arrangement by Share-based Payment Award, Shares Vested Upon Certain Performance Metrics, Percentage       0.00%  
Performance Shares [Member] | Maximum [Member]          
Share-based Compensation Arrangement by Share-based Payment Award, Shares Vested Upon Certain Performance Metrics, Percentage       150.00%  
The 2009 Plan [Member]          
Share-Based Compensation Arrangement by Share-Based Payment Award, Number of Shares Authorized 5,550,000        
Share-Based Compensation Arrangement by Share-Based Payment Award, Expiration Period 10 years